Curated by Gwenda Joyce, Founder of Art Ambassador Artist Representation
In this difficult year, and throughout our lifetimes, one constant thing we have come to know is that we can return to nature again and again for contact, comfort and renewal. From nature we receive inspiration. Its diversity, although dwindling, is beyond belief. Its ability to show growth
This selection of original paintings and photography is aligned with the inspiration, magnificence and diversity of nature and wildlife. The underlying theme shows how “Nature Wills Us On,” and how we, in turn, need nature in order to live and thrive.
Artists included: John Adams (Ireland) Ted Brown (Texas) David Gentry (California) Bryan Holland (Minnesota) Peter Honig (California) Sanda Manuila (California) Kelly Leahy Radding (Connecticut) Marlene Sanchez (California)

I paint as an artist who was trained in old world techniques of oil painting from the Italian Renaissance and I see the world through this aesthetic.
My landscape paintings represent love--love of the natural world, love of mankind/womankind, love of human existence and our interaction with one another, and the world around us, whether it be altered by man or left as made by mother nature.
